摘要: 前年,我编写了daot的解释执行版,发布在pypi,为0.7.4版。去年下半年,为了提升速度,我基本上完成了daot编译成python语言的代码。还有一点点没有完成,也没有正式发布。编译版的daot和coffeescript有类似之处。不过,daot是用python编写的,并且产生的是python代码。而coffeescript是用javascript编写的,产生的是javascript。daot内置了一个强大的参数化解析器,用它可以方便地生成任意的高级语言。当然,daot没有做完整......。同时,python不象javascript那样让人痛苦。所以,在daot充分地展示其内置的参数化解 阅读全文
posted @ 2013-05-04 11:15 Simeon Chaos 阅读(278) 评论(0) 推荐(0)
摘要: 以下选项是哪个二?1. 2 2. 33. 44. 1 阅读全文
posted @ 2013-05-04 11:15 Simeon Chaos 阅读(297) 评论(0) 推荐(0)
摘要: javascript 与 coffescript 变身。javascript转换为coffeescript。coffeescript转换为javascript。移形换位,乾坤挪移。 阅读全文
posted @ 2013-05-04 11:15 Simeon Chaos 阅读(612) 评论(0) 推荐(0)
摘要: 在webstorm6中也可以调试coffeescript。要不要借助 source map呢? 阅读全文
posted @ 2013-05-04 11:14 Simeon Chaos 阅读(368) 评论(0) 推荐(0)
摘要: coffee> for k, v in {a:1, b:2} then console.log(k,v)[]coffee> for k, v of {a:1, b:2} then console.log(k,v)a 1b 2[ undefined, undefined ]coffee> for k, v of [1,2] then console.log(k,v)0 11 2[ undefined, undefined ]coffee> for k, v in [1,2] then console.log(k,v)1 02 1[ undefined, undefined 阅读全文
posted @ 2013-05-04 08:23 Simeon Chaos 阅读(250) 评论(0) 推荐(0)